From what I have read once upon a time just about every NYPD precinct house had a firing range in the basement, and the ranges were closed down due to lead accumulation and inadequate ventilation. Instead of installing OSHA type ventilation systems and continuing to use the range, they are now used for storage, etc.AndyC wrote: ↑Thu May 31, 2018 5:54 pm The general NYC population would be safer if the NYPD just disarmed; they're useless pistol-shots mostly thanks to NYC's own policies which forced the closure of shooting ranges at which they would have been able to train.
